Global Online Games of Skill Market Definition
The Global Online Games of Skill Market refers to the digital ecosystem comprising platforms that host competitive games where outcomes are primarily determined by a player’s knowledge, strategy, analytical ability, and decision making rather than pure chance. This market includes skill-based formats such as fantasy sports, online poker, rummy, esports tournaments, and other strategy driven multiplayer competitions accessible through mobile applications and web platforms. These platforms enable users to participate in free or real money contests, compete in tournaments, and engage in peer-to-peer gameplay within a regulated digital environment. Market dynamics are shaped by technological innovation, regulatory frameworks, monetization models, platform credibility, and evolving consumer preferences for interactive and competitive entertainment experiences.

Global Online Games of Skill Market Restraints
Several factors act as restraints or challenges for the online games of skill market. These may include:
Stringent Regulatory Frameworks
The online games of skill market faces significant constraints due to complex and varying legal regulations across different countries. While skill games are legal in some regions, many governments impose restrictions on platforms that offer real money rewards or entry-fee tournaments. This regulatory uncertainty limits expansion, delays product launches, and increases the compliance burden for operators. Companies often have to navigate licensing requirements, adhere to frequent legal updates, and implement geo-restriction technologies, all of which elevate operational costs and can deter smaller or emerging players from entering the market.
Risk of Fraud and Security Concerns
Fraudulent activities and cybersecurity threats are major barriers for user trust and market growth. Online skill gaming platforms are vulnerable to hacking, cheating, and manipulation of game outcomes. Payment gateway breaches or unauthorized access to user data can severely damage a platform’s reputation and discourage new users. To mitigate these risks, operators must invest heavily in secure transactions, encryption protocols, anti-cheat mechanisms, and continuous monitoring, which increases operational complexity and costs. Smaller platforms may struggle to match the security standards of established players, limiting their competitiveness.
Market Fragmentation and Intense Competition
The online games of skill sector is highly fragmented, with a large number of global and regional players offering similar gaming experiences. Intense competition creates challenges for user acquisition, retention, and monetization. New entrants face pressure to invest significantly in marketing campaigns, bonuses, and promotions to attract players, often squeezing profit margins. Additionally, mature platforms compete aggressively on features, tournaments, and rewards, making it difficult for smaller or niche operators to differentiate themselves and secure a loyal user base.
Limited Awareness and User Adoption in Emerging Regions
Although the global market is growing, certain regions lag in adoption due to limited awareness about skill based games or cultural resistance to online competitions. Poor internet connectivity, low smartphone penetration, and unfamiliarity with digital payment systems further restrict user access in these areas. As a result, platforms may struggle to expand into high-potential markets, missing opportunities to tap into new customer segments. Educating users, building trust, and improving digital infrastructure are essential, but these efforts require time, resources, and strategic partnerships.

Online Games of Skill Market, By Type
Fantasy Sports: Fantasy sports platforms are experiencing strong adoption as users engage in skill-based team selection and strategic gameplay for real-time tournaments. The segment benefits from growing sports fan communities, increasing awareness of fantasy leagues, and integration with live sports events. Its interactive and competitive nature encourages repeated participation, making it a preferred choice for casual and professional players alike.
Rummy: Rummy is witnessing substantial growth due to its simple rules, widespread popularity, and suitability for both casual and competitive play. Digital rummy platforms offer online tournaments, multiplayer modes, and real-money gaming options, attracting a broad user base. Increasing trust in regulated platforms and gamified reward systems further boosts adoption.
Poker: Poker is gaining traction as a high-engagement skill game that combines strategy, decision-making, and risk assessment. Online poker platforms are expanding through mobile and desktop interfaces, tournament structures, and interactive gameplay features. Growing interest from competitive players and organized online tournaments is reinforcing steady market growth.
Online Games of Skill Market, By Platform
Mobile: Mobile platforms dominate the market, driven by the widespread use of smartphones and increasing mobile internet penetration. Mobile apps provide on-the-go access, easy registration, in-app transactions, and real-time gameplay, making them ideal for casual players and frequent users. The convenience of playing anytime, anywhere continues to fuel the segment’s growth.
Desktop: Desktop platforms are witnessing steady adoption among professional and competitive players who prefer larger screens, enhanced controls, and immersive experiences. Desktop interfaces support advanced features such as multi-table gameplay, integrated statistics, and high-speed connectivity, making them suitable for serious skill gamers and tournament participants.
Online Games of Skill Market, By End-User
Casual Players: Casual players form the largest user segment, attracted by easy-to-learn games, social interactions, and small-stake competitions. Platforms catering to casual users focus on intuitive interfaces, gamified rewards, and community engagement to drive repeat play and long-term retention.
Professional Players: Professional players are increasingly engaging with skill games for competitive tournaments, prize money, and esports-style recognition. This segment demands advanced features, reliable platforms, and high-security gaming environments. Growing sponsorships, organized competitions, and professional leagues are expanding opportunities for skill-based gaming at the professional level.
